Word "HART" Definitions:


Part of Speech:
Noun
Definition:
United States playwright who collaborated with George S. Kaufman (1904-1961)
Synonyms:
moss hart

Part of Speech:
Noun
Definition:
United States lyricist who collaborated with Richard Rodgers (1895-1943)
Synonyms:
lorenz hart, lorenz milton hart

Part of Speech:
Noun
Definition:
a male deer, especially an adult male red deer
Synonyms:
stag
